How do you price removal of tree sap and pine pitch at your detail shop?

The wet Summer and following hot spell caused ALOT of CARS to be covered and I intend to be properly paid for removal and re-waxing the vehicle.

I was thinking of an hourly shop rate plus the paste wax price.

This type of job is always somewhat tricky for me to estimate. Sap, tar, line paint, overspray etc can trip us up. What I do is this: Test a couple spots to get an idea of how difficult they will be to remove and what process it will take.
Then I estimate the time to remove all spots and multiply that by our hourly rate (a target rate) and add the cost of a our Wash and Wax service.

These jobs can be very labor intensive and I think I underestimate far too often. I am working on that :)

These are time intensive and tedious tasks, I definitley would base it on a hourly shop rate and estimate on the higher side. You can always come down on price, but good luck asking for more if you estimate low. :eek:
